The incident contributes to an increasing conversation on the subject of browser extensions as a security vulnerability in Web3. Whereas non-custodial wallets enable the user to exercise control over the asset, the responsibility and risk are transferred to software interfaces which need to balance usability and security.

Recent trends show:

  • Increased phishing and extension spoofing
  • Malicious updates targeting wallet approvals
  • Growing reliance on third-party web infrastructure

Security researchers are still encouraging users to:

  • Verify extension publishers
  • Delay updates until confirmed safe
  • Use hardware wallets for large balances
  • Regularly review token approvals
